This Is the 1 Euro Coin That Pays for a Trip to Andorra

The coin we are talking about this time is a 1 euro specimen issued in Greece in 2002. One of the details that catches the eye at first glance is its design, which has managed to become a favorite.

On the reverse of the coins, we can see the drawing of an owl. This animal represents wisdom in the country's culture, being a true symbol in Greece. Around it, we can also see the drawing of some stars.

The first thing to mention is that not all these specimens have the same value. What really makes the difference is that, in some, there is a serious minting error. And this makes them the most sought after by collectors.

The Value of This Rare Greek 1 Euro Coin

The error we are talking about consists of a letter "S" appearing on one of the stars on the reverse, which shouldn't be there. In other words, it is a manufacturing defect that has made experts fight to add it to their collection.

Although at first glance this may seem like an insignificant detail, the truth is that it is not. This small flaw is responsible for this coin costing about 750 euros in the market. That is, a considerable amount to pay for your next trip to Andorra or wherever you wish.

Collectors are willing to pay large sums of money for the rarest and most extravagant coins. This 1 euro coin is just another example of how a small flaw can turn a piece into a true treasure.
